#b6ffee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b6ffee is composed of 71.4% red, 100% green and 93.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 6.7%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 166 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 85.7%. #b6ffee color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6dffdd. Closest websafe color is: #ccffff.

Shades and Tints of #b6ffee

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000504 is the darkest color, while #f1fffc is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6ffee

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d8dddc is the less saturated color, while #b6ffee is the most saturated one.
